Linux on Sun e10k

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



Hello all good people!

Just in short - cannot make Linux work on Sun StarFire. There are few
different reports which claim they made it work and even some dedicated
code for Starfire in kernel but I can't.

Current situation: we can boot till /bin/init. Then we loose console.
----------
Jan 19 17:44:29 unknown netcon_server: [ID 366040 local1.info] (linux) :
Warning: unable to open an initial console.
Jan 19 17:44:29 unknown netcon_server: [ID 366040 local1.info] (linux) : foobar1: '/sbin/init'
----------
No more output. But also does not come to network (there is a
preinstalled HDD under it with Aurora 2 and ssh enabled)

Adding init=/bin/bash will cause bash to fail and crash. Probably
because stdout is missing or such fatal stuff.

----------
Jan 19 21:51:19 unknown netcon_server: [ID 366040 local1.info] (linux) :
Warning: unable to open an initial console.
Jan 19 21:51:19 unknown netcon_server: [ID 366040 local1.info] (linux) : foobar: '/bin/bash'
Jan 19 21:51:19 unknown netcon_server: [ID 366040 local1.info] (linux) : foobar1: '/bin/bash'
Jan 19 21:51:20 unknown netcon_server: [ID 366040 local1.info] (linux) : Kernel panic - not syncing: Attempted to kill init!
----------

Those "foobars" are my own debugging. 

Our current output is posted in web http://no.spam.ee/~tonu/sparc/netcon (beware, 3,5M big file) and config http://no.spam.ee/~tonu/sparc/config
We tried very different configs, many of them panic. This one makes it mostly work. Kernel is vanilla 2.6.19.1.

There is a "known working" configuration for 2.6.4 but this kernel does not compile for me. Some sources where people report e10k works:

http://lists.debian.org/debian-sparc/2004/02/threads.html#00177

http://people.debian.org/~fabbione/e10k/debian_on_e10k.txt

http://samba.org/~anton/e10000/

Noone provided copy of their working kernel.

I think we need some help in moving forward. Can provide shell access and such. After we get it working I can set up 
automatic validating of linux kernels there to make sure it works in future.

  Tõnu

-
To unsubscribe from this list: send the line "unsubscribe sparclinux" in
the body of a message to majordomo@xxxxxxxxxxxxxxx
More majordomo info at  http://vger.kernel.org/majordomo-info.html

[Index of Archives]     [Kernel Development]     [DCCP]     [Linux ARM Development]     [Linux]     [Photo]     [Yosemite Help]     [Linux ARM Kernel]     [Linux SCSI]     [Linux x86_64]     [Linux Hams]

  Powered by Linux